Help! Civic fuel problem - Click HERE for Original Thread

baker_jeff
The beater isn't starting. 1991 Civic hatch. DPFI. Took the fuel line off that goes into the big black DPFI thing, no gas. Fuel pump is not priming. Can't find the stupid fuse for the thing, is there one?

The car is a wiring nightmare. THe cig lighter stopped working, but the interior light works fine. Same time that went is when it woudn't start.

I've checked every visible fuse and none are blown.

It's getting a CEL code 16.

i think if you're throwing a code 16 it means your f-f-fuel injectors are f-f-f-fucked. but it might just be the pump? the fuel pump fuse on my prelude is under the dash, wired in with my alternator (i dont know if that will help you)... pop the fuel pump out of your civic and throw a new one in? they're $20 at pick n pull.

NOTE: 9/10 times its the MAIN RELAY for the fuel pump, which is usually located right next to the under-dash fuse box. i know at least in the older preludes, they get wet and crap out when it rains. pull yours and see if its full of water. if so, go steal a new one from pick n pull

ok, apparently its the same thing with Civics (not just preludes)... if you remove your main relay and its fully of water, there is a small hope you can dry it off and it'll work again, but you're probably better off to just run out to the junkyard and get a new one. it takes me about 5 minutes to do the job on my prelude, so it should be about the same for a civic

NOTE: the main relay is what powers the pump.... thats why its not pumping.

baker_jeff
It was actually the main relay. I swapped the one with the CRX which I thought was good, but obviously NOT! lol.
